How to replace a Headlight S40-V40

I finally got to replace the headlight. I was able to get the old one out,with some difficulty but since it was broken I was able to pull it out. Now to put in the new one : I got an English Haynes manual for the car and it says to "slacken and remove the two mounting bolts,working underneath the car,on the side of the headlight to be replaced" .Since there is a picture I was able to locate these bolts. However the next step is "undo the the screw securing the relevant end of the front bumper to the wing,then free the bumper and move it forward slightly to gain clearence required for headlight removal/replacement".
This is the part I can not figure out...Where is the this particular screw securing the front bumper to the wing? What is the wing? Is that the plastic bumper cover or the bottom black piece of plastic (front spoiler?)? Tks for yr input.
